On September 16, 2025, authorities in New Hampshire issued a warning to consumers about potential products liability issues that could affect residents in the state. The warning comes after reports of defective products causing harm to individuals and prompting concerns about consumer safety.One of the incidents that prompted the warning was a case involving a faulty car airbag that failed to deploy during a car accident, resulting in serious injuries to the driver. The manufacturer of the airbag is currently under investigation to determine the extent of the issue and potential product recalls.In another alarming case, a popular children's toy was discovered to have hazardous materials in its components, posing a serious risk of poisoning to young children. The manufacturer has been ordered to recall the product immediately, and consumers are advised to discontinue use and contact the company for a refund or replacement.These incidents highlight the importance of ensuring the safety and quality of products available to consumers in New Hampshire. The state's products liability laws hold manufacturers and sellers accountable for any harm caused by defective products, and individuals who have been injured due to faulty products have the right to seek compensation for their damages.Authorities are urging consumers to report any potential products liability issues they encounter to the New Hampshire Attorney General's office or the Consumer Protection Bureau. By staying vigilant and holding manufacturers accountable, residents can help prevent future incidents of products liability and protect the safety of themselves and their families.As the investigation into these recent cases continues, authorities are working to identify any other potentially dangerous products on the market and take swift action to protect consumers. In the meantime, consumers are advised to research products carefully, read reviews, and stay informed about any recalls or safety warnings in order to make informed purchasing decisions and safeguard their well-being.
